Abstract

A custom environment-friendly paper machine for office and home use is characterized by comprising a paper shredding unit, a repulping unit, a stripping unit, a residue removing unit, a pulp washing unit, a coloring and pulp washing unit, a fixation additive unit, a pulp extrusion unit and a paper forming unit. According to the custom environment-friendly paper machine for office and home use, reformation and adjustment are carried out oriented to the extensive type papermaking industry, individualized paper can be customized, and thus waste paper in office and home use can be recycled. In addition, compared with a traditional manual papermaking machine and an existing small office paper machine, the whole paper machine is high in production efficiency and good in paper stripping effect.

Summary of the invention
For above problem, the invention provides a kind of efficient office and domestic use regeneration paper machine: by adding cellulase solution pulping in pulper, shortening pulping time, improving pulping efficiency; By deinking case ultrasonic equipment in conjunction with hemicellulase deinking, the ink of ink-receptive net absorbing and removing, and in the high concentration scummer arranged, positive and negative electrode cooperation removes ink further, shorten the deinking time, Deinking Efficiency and effect are all improved.

Know-why of the present invention:
Waste Paper is put into described dentation shredder (1) and is carried out preliminary shredded paper process; High density hydraulic pulper (2) receives paper after shredded paper process and carries out enzyme solutions mixing and by paper pulp degree of depth size degradation; The paper pulp of degree of depth size degradation mixes with enzyme solutions by described deinking case (3) once again, and carries out deinking process by ul-trasonic irradiation, and ink-receptive net (34) absorbs the ink gone out by ultrasonic wave size degradation; By high-pressure hydraulic pump (11), solution in deinking case (3) is poured high concentration scummer (4), carry out high concentration slagging-off, light slag filters the filter (101) in water storage tank (10) respectively through weight-scarfing cinder with heavy slag, the water filtered out is stored in water tank with strainer, enters high-pressure hydraulic pump (10) and treats that next round recirculated water utilizes; Slagging-off good slurry out enters described drum washer (5) and carries out pulp washing process; Enter heat after pulp washing completes to steam painted wash engine (6) to carry out profitization painted; Painted complete after enter Var-nip press (8) by fixation assistant wash engine (7) stock inlet and carry out concentrated shove; Enter into paper machine (9) after concentrated shove and become paper.Graphite inert electrode used by high concentration scummer (4), be positioned at the center of high concentration scummer, form electrolytic tank, the fibre stuff of preliminary treatment is carried out as electrolyte solution by ultrasound unit, tangentially high pressure pours the reaction of cone contact graphite electrode, can there is chemical reaction and separate out at both positive and negative polarity respectively in the pigment in ink and metal ion, have the efficient effect departed to the mass colour of attachment in electrolytic tank.
Wherein, dentation shredder (1) is made up of one group of rotation blade, paper comb and driving; High density hydraulic pulper (2) is made up of heating stainless steel inner container, stirring motor, mixing blade, high pressure water spray nozzle, enzyme drop pipe, pulp baffle plate, appliance controling plate; Weight-scarfing cinder is filtered water storage tank (10) and is made up of water filter, filtration water storage tank, logical press pump pipe, water supply tank tube connector.Drum washer (5) is made up of exhaust outlet, cover, stock inlet, the outlet of good slurry, tail slurry outlet, screen cylinder, rotor, mechanical seal, drive motors, bearing arrangement, belt pulley, V-type band, belt stretcher, motor, the flushing mouth of a river, a lid arrangement; Heat steams painted wash engine (6) by painted pond, slow paddle, mouth spray; Fixation assistant wash engine (7) is made up of breast roll, scraper, for no reason net, retention agent shower nozzle, color-fixing agent shower nozzle, pulp inlet, mainly carries out painted to good slurry or drifts process.Var-nip press (8) is made up of shove roller, cell body spiral smashing conveyor, scraper, shower, case lid; High-pressure hydraulic pump (11) is made up of high-pressure water, voltage-stablizer, inlet/outlet valve assembly, plunger, piston, cylinder body, booster, motor, reversal valve, appliance controling plate.

Beneficial effect of the present invention:
1. utilize hemicellulase to combine with cellulase, improve pulping and Deinking Efficiency, shorten pulping and deinking time: add cellulase at high density hydraulic pulper and make paper degree of depth size degradation become cellulose, and carry out preliminary deinking; Instill appropriate hemicellulase in deinking case, make the cellulase mixed dissolution in hemicellulase and high density hydraulic pulper, and make attachment remain in fiber curing ink dissolve come off.
2. coordinate deinking by ultrasound unit and ink-receptive net, the ink-receptive net of talcum-hydrated magnesium silicate composition absorbs the ink gone out by ultrasonic wave size degradation, accelerates deinking, improves deinking efficiency and shortens the deinking time.
3. in high concentration scummer, positive and negative electrode coordinates, and improves deinking efficiency.
4. by electronic program control office and domestic use regeneration paper machine in all parts each other in an orderly manner coordinate automation complete regenerated papermaking, production efficiency is high.
